one thing completed in 2011 was an accounting of all my type cards on
plaques with type designation (T,E,R,etc.),year of card,company, name of player. It took three plaques with lots of engraving but it's done, thankfully;
the same was also done for my packs,pouches,tins. Well over 200 different entries for these two tasks. Ishould also add that all my type cards and packs,pouches,tins are framed and on display at my office. Obviously, at times, several are framed together but often i've limited the frame to simply one card or pack. My framer is quite happy.
as a type collector 1900-39, i'm hoping to complete the R's soon in 2012 since i lack four at this point.
